What is Shipping Container Transport?
Shipping container transport describes the procedure of moving products in standardized containers via ships, trucks, and trains. Making use of containers has actually transformed the logistics industry, making it easier and more effective to transport large volumes of goods internationally. Containers are developed to safely hold cargo, providing protection from environmental elements and minimizing the risk of damage during transit.
2. Types of Shipping Containers
Shipping containers been available in a variety of sizes and shapes customized to meet different cargo requirements. Here are the most typical types:
Type of ContainerDescriptionCommon UsesStandard ContainerGenerally 20 or 40 feet long, used for general cargo.Boxes, fabrics, machinery.Reefer ContainerGeared up with refrigeration for temperature-sensitive products.Food, pharmaceuticals.Open Top ContainerHas a removable tarpaulin roofing system for oversized cargo.Machinery, construction products.Flat Rack ContainerNo sides or roof, used for heavy and bulky items.Cars, large devices.Tank ContainerDeveloped to transport liquids, gases, and chemicals.Industrial chemicals, foodstuff.3. Challenges in Container Transport
In spite of its advantages, shipping container transport deals with several difficulties:
Port Congestion: Many major ports experience congestion, resulting in hold-ups.Customizeds Regulations: Navigating complex custom-mades regulations can complicate shipping.Environmental Factors: Weather conditions and natural disasters can impact shipping routes.Increasing Costs: Fluctuations in fuel prices and functional costs can impact shipping expenses.6. Future Trends in Shipping Container Transport
As the industry develops, numerous patterns are emerging:
Digitalization: Technologies like blockchain and IoT are being integrated for better tracking and openness.Sustainability: There is a growing focus on green shipping practices, including making use of alternative fuels.Automation: The use of automated systems in ports and warehouses is increasing effectiveness.Resilience Planning: Companies are developing contingency plans to handle disruption from events like pandemics or trade wars.7.
